1. Squats – Stand with feet shoulder-width apart, squat down like sitting on a chair, keeping knees behind toes, and stand back up. Repeat 3 sets of 10 reps.

2. Pushups – Place hands shoulder-width apart on floor, extend legs behind, lower body until chest almost touches ground, push back up. Repeat 3 sets of 10 reps.

3. Lunges – Step forward with one foot, lower other leg behind, keep front knee at right angle, step back up. Repeat 3 sets of 10 reps each side.

4. Plank – Get into pushup position, place elbows on ground, hold torso straight, parallel to ground, for 30 seconds. Repeat 3 times.

5. Burpees – Start standing, jump feet out to plank position, perform pushup, jump feet back together, stand up, repeat 3 sets of 10 reps.
